Amderip Tablets
Clinical Summary
Quick overview from the medicine insert
Indication
Treatment of depression in adults.
Dosage (summary)
Initial: 75-150 mg daily; Maintenance: 50-100 mg daily.
Special Populations
- Elderly
- Renal impairment
- Hepatic impairment
Pregnancy & Breastfeeding
Not established; avoid breastfeeding.
Key Drug Interactions
- MAOIs
- CNS depressants
- Antihypertensives
Contraindications
- Hypersensitivity
- Recent myocardial infarction
- Pregnancy
- Children under 18
Common side effects
- Drowsiness
- Dry mouth
- Constipation
Counselling Points
- Avoid alcohol
- Monitor for mood changes
- Do not drive until effects are known
Serious warnings
- Risk of suicidal thoughts
- Cardiac dysrhythmias
- Anticholinergic effects
